1. Introduction
Servicios Postales del Perú (Serpost) serves as the cornerstone of Peru’s postal infrastructure, handling a diverse range of services including correspondence, money orders, and parcel delivery both domestically and internationally. With a workforce of 563 postal workers and 1,744 other staff across 158 offices, the efficient operation of Serpost is crucial for maintaining service standards and meeting the needs of the Peruvian populace.

3. AI Technologies and Their Application in Postal Services
3.1 Automated Sorting Systems
AI-driven automated sorting systems use machine learning algorithms to optimize mail sorting. These systems can identify and classify mail items based on size, weight, and destination with high accuracy. For Serpost, implementing such systems could reduce manual sorting errors and accelerate processing times.
3.2 Predictive Analytics for Demand Forecasting
Machine learning models can analyze historical data to forecast future mail volumes and demand patterns. Predictive analytics would enable Serpost to optimize staffing levels, manage inventory, and improve service efficiency.
3.3 Route Optimization and Fleet Management
AI algorithms can enhance route optimization by analyzing traffic patterns, delivery windows, and parcel locations. This would help Serpost in planning efficient delivery routes, reducing operational costs, and improving delivery times. Advanced fleet management systems powered by AI can also monitor vehicle conditions and optimize maintenance schedules.
3.4 Customer Service Enhancement
Natural Language Processing (NLP) technologies can be employed to develop AI-driven chatbots and virtual assistants. These tools can handle customer inquiries, process service requests, and provide real-time updates on parcel statuses, thereby improving customer satisfaction and reducing the workload on human staff.
3.5 Fraud Detection and Security
AI algorithms can enhance security by detecting unusual patterns in financial transactions and mail handling. For instance, machine learning models can identify potential fraudulent activities in money orders and flag suspicious behaviors, thereby protecting both Serpost and its customers.

6. Advanced AI Implementations and Their Implications
6.1 AI-Driven Intelligent Mail Processing
Beyond basic automated sorting, AI-driven intelligent mail processing systems can incorporate computer vision and deep learning techniques. These systems utilize high-resolution cameras and sophisticated image recognition algorithms to read and decode complex mail addresses, even in cases of damaged or poorly written labels. For Serpost, implementing such systems would significantly enhance accuracy in mail sorting, reduce the rate of misdelivered items, and expedite processing times.
6.2 Dynamic Resource Allocation
AI can optimize resource allocation by employing real-time data and predictive models to adjust staffing levels and resource distribution dynamically. For instance, during peak periods such as holidays or promotional events, AI systems can predict increases in mail volumes and adjust staff rosters and resource deployment accordingly. This would enable Serpost to maintain high service levels even during times of heightened demand.
6.3 Enhanced Customer Experience through AI Integration
Implementing AI-driven Customer Relationship Management (CRM) systems can revolutionize how Serpost interacts with its customers. Advanced AI CRM systems analyze customer interaction data to provide personalized service recommendations, predict customer needs, and tailor communication strategies. This approach enhances customer engagement and satisfaction by offering more relevant and timely services.
6.4 Integration of Internet of Things (IoT) with AI
Combining AI with Internet of Things (IoT) technologies can greatly enhance parcel tracking and fleet management. IoT sensors embedded in packages and delivery vehicles can provide real-time data on location, condition, and environmental factors. AI algorithms can analyze this data to ensure optimal handling conditions and predict potential issues, such as delays or damages, before they occur. For Serpost, this integration promises to improve delivery reliability and customer trust.
6.5 AI-Powered Financial Management
In the realm of financial transactions, AI can enhance accuracy and efficiency in managing money orders and financial services. AI systems can monitor transaction patterns to detect anomalies and potential fraud in real time. Moreover, AI can streamline the processing of financial transactions by automating routine tasks and verifying compliance with financial regulations. For Serpost, these advancements would not only safeguard against fraud but also improve financial transaction processing speed and accuracy.

12.2 Environmental Sustainability
AI can contribute to environmental sustainability in postal operations. For instance, route optimization algorithms can reduce fuel consumption and lower carbon emissions by minimizing delivery distances and optimizing vehicle usage. Additionally, AI-driven predictive maintenance helps extend the lifespan of equipment, reducing waste and resource consumption.
